You could try mixing plain yogurt (or even flavored; it really doesn't matter) with Bragg's Liquid Aminos or plain, old soy sauce. I've tried both, and even though I like the results better when I use soy sauce, both will do. It's cheap and it works well.

Hi! I HIGHLY recommend using IC Fantasia Super Concentrated reconstructor. I have been using it for the past 3 years and have never looked back. It is great for protein and also detangling. It is 5 dollars about at any beauty supply store. I leave it on for abotu 30 minutes under a cap, but I would say 15 minutes is fine.

As for a protein from home I use an egg with olive and coconut oil mixed with acheapy conditioner. It works great. However no matter how cool the water I always manage to get a couple tiny white pieces of egg cooked on my hair [You must be registered and logged in to see this image.]
